Moms in Govt get super maternity sops

The TOI had an article about the Centre rolling out some heavy duty sops for all mothers in government service. In an order effective 01-Sep-08, maternity leave has been increased from 135 days to 180 days per child for upto two children. Woman harassed for big chest size gets £30,000 compensation

An employment tribunal has awarded £30,000 as compensation to estate agent Julie-Anne Reed of Exeter, Devon after she was repeatedly criticised by her boss for her 36 DD chest size. TCS chucks out 20 employees with fake resumes

The Business Standard reports that Tata Consultancy Service (TCS) has terminated services of almost 20 employees at its Kolkata centre after a background check revealed these employees had faked their resumes.  This is not all that surprising as there have been several such instances recently, not just in India but even abroad. SC allows prosecution of Som Mittal in BPO rape and murder case

The Supreme Court, in a landmark ruling, has said that Som Mittal, who is currently Chairman of NASSCOM, should be prosecuted for not taking measures to ensure the safety of employees while he was heading Hewlett Packard.
